Sprout by Fauna Robotics

Sprout is Fauna Robotics??? human-scale development platform that pairs compliant locomotion, modular autonomy, teleoperation, and an SDK so teams can prototype and ship social robots for retail, education, entertainment, and research without rebuilding low-level stacks from scratch.

Fauna Robotics positions Sprout as a single hardware-and-software stack aimed at developers, enterprises, and academic labs that need a humanoid-style robot in real buildings rather than only in a lab bench setup. Public pages stress lightweight materials, a soft exterior, reduced pinch points, onboard sensing, and motor control that yields when pushed so operators can justify pilots around people.

Use-case blocks on the site describe guest-facing roles in retail and hospitality, home or concierge-style assistance scenarios, STEM and university coursework, and themed entertainment or live events where voice, gesture, and motion need to stay engaging. A separate track highlights whole-body teleoperation and modular autonomy as building blocks for experimentation.

The company states it designs in New York City and assembles in the United States, which matters for teams that track supply-chain and service geography when they plan field deployments. Pricing, lease terms, and regional support windows are not published next to a simple price tag; interested groups route through a request form rather than a self-serve cart.

Because Sprout targets crowded spaces, buyers should plan for site risk assessments, insurance, accessibility rules, and content moderation for any customer-facing dialogue features. Treat marketing claims about safety and compliance as the start of your own test plan, not a substitute for local regulations.

Frequently asked questions

What is Sprout?

Sprout is Fauna Robotics??? humanoid-style robot platform meant for developers, enterprises, and researchers who want SDK-level access, teleoperation, and autonomy modules for applications in stores, schools, homes, and entertainment venues.

Is Sprout safe to use around people?

Fauna markets soft materials, compliance in motion, pinch-point reduction, and sensing as design priorities. You still need your own risk assessment, staffing plan, and compliance review for each venue and jurisdiction.

Where is Sprout built?

Company pages state design work in New York City and assembly in the United States. Confirm current manufacturing details with Fauna when you sign contracts or plan audits.

How do I buy or lease Sprout?

The marketing site points to a request form rather than public pricing. Expect enterprise-style quotes, possible pilot milestones, and service terms negotiated with Fauna.

Can Sprout be used in schools?

Fauna lists research and education as target segments, including student projects and competitions. Curriculum fit, supervision, and equipment policies are decisions for each institution.

Does Fauna focus only on hardware?

Messaging blends hardware with software workflows, teleoperation, and autonomy modules so application teams can iterate without rebuilding every low-level control primitive themselves.
